The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in England with a requirement for Capacity Planning sk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Capacity Planning over the 6 months to 7 May 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
7 May 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 549 555 604
Rank change year-on-year +6 +49 -35
Permanent jobs citing Capacity Planning 299 408 656
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in England 0.35% 0.45% 0.49%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 0.41% 0.47% 0.51%
Number of salaries quoted 226 209 406
10th Percentile £31,250 £38,357 £38,000
25th Percentile £42,500 £42,500 £44,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£52,500 £60,000 £59,500
Median % change year-on-year -12.50% +0.84% +3.48%
75th Percentile £73,625 £71,250 £75,000
90th Percentile £87,500 £87,500 £87,500
UK median annual salary £50,000 £57,000 £59,500
% change year-on-year -12.28% -4.20% +3.48%
